Durable Design: The Aluminum Advantage

Aluminum crates aren’t just visually sleek—they deliver long-term performance that other materials struggle to match. Here’s why:

  • Corrosion Resistance: Unlike steel, aluminum doesn’t rust, even in humid climates or when exposed to moisture from spills.
  • Lightweight Strength: You get robust structural integrity without the bulk, making setups and transport a breeze.
  • Easy Cleaning: Smooth surfaces wipe down quickly, preventing the buildup of dirt, dander, and odors.
  • Aesthetic Appeal: Anodized finishes resist scratches and maintain a polished look that complements any home décor.

Choosing the Right Aluminum Crate for You and Your Dog

With these standout brands in mind, how do you decide? I recommend starting with your dog’s size, temperament, and lifestyle:

  • Assess Your Dog’s Needs: A high-energy breed might appreciate the extra ventilation of mesh-heavy designs, while an anxious dog may prefer a crate with more enclosed panels.
  • Consider Your Space: Measure the area where the crate will live—some models offer stackable or foldable options that conserve space when not in use.
  • Plan for Growth: Puppies grow fast. Look for brands offering adjustable sizing or add-on panels to accommodate long-term comfort.
  • Evaluate Maintenance: If you anticipate frequent clean-ups, choose a model with easily detachable trays and smooth finishes that resist stains.
